The picture shows the connection of A4988 motor drivers and Arduino CNC Shield V3.0. A4988 support 1 segment, 1/2 segment, 1/4 segment, 1/8 segment, 1/16 segment. Each segment is set by the M0, M1, M2 pin header in the Arduino CNC Shield V3.0, cover the jumper cap to the pin header represents high level, do not cover the jumper cap represents.

If you are building a budget-friendly CNC router, an Arduino is a great option for its controller. The firmware for CNC control when using Arduino is GRBL. GRBL is free to use and has a large user base. However, to use GRBL on an Arduino you need a CNC Shield.

The CNC Shield V3 is an extension board for Arduino UNO or Mega allowing to interface easily to stepper motor controllers, type A4988. It also allows to drive and manage the elements necessary to operate a digital milling machine (CNC). That is, end stops, fan, etc, Scheme

Arduino CNC shields are usually a lot less expensive option for controlling a CNC machine than a dedicated CNC controller. The cost for a CNC shield can go from $15 (counting an Arduino) for open-source Chinese clones and up to $160 for deluxe name brand choices. CNC Shield board installed on top of an Arduino Uno. Note that the shield board has four fewer pins than socket positions on the Arduino; be sure that A4, A5, D0, and D1 are connected and the board outlines line up. The default jumper configuration for the CNC shield includes all three jumpers installed underneath each driver module.

GRBL (pronounced "gerbil") is a free open-source software that's used for motion control with Arduino boards that use the ATmega328. This enables us to use an Arduino UNO to operate CNC machines (laser cutters, 3D printers, etc). Basically, we can use GRBL and an Arduino UNO to operate any machine that has 3-axis.
